2007 Frostbite Regatta in Wichita Kansas

CJC Race Results 

The CJC novices got their first racing experience and produced some fantastic results. The girls novice 4+ placed 7th, just 20 seconds behind our experienced light 4+ and were the only novice crew under 12 minutes. They were also the only CJC 4+ to not incur any buoy penalties thanks to our novice but expert coxswain.

The 3/8 novice boys 8+ had a strong showing with a 5th place finish beating the only other junior boat in the race and a coupe of college crews. The 3/4  novice boys 4+ rowed well and  penalty free to a tie for 5th and the all novice mixed 8 (with 5 girls and 3 guys in it) finished 16th out of 24 as the only junior boat entered.

The CJC Varsity Girls had another successful racing weekend at the 2007 Frostbite Regatta. The Girls heavyweight 4+ placed second because of two buoy violations, nonetheless bringing home a silver medal. The Girls lightweight 4+ was 5th moving up in their placement from the Head of Oklahoma Race.  The Girls 8+ placed second taking home a silver medal and also improving their finish order from the Head of OK race. The Girls double was 4th behind three very strong Texas rowing center crews. The team had a wonderful warm weekend of racing. Our girls are looking forward to getting back to rowing in the spring and bringing home the GOLD!

CJC Varsity Boys 4+ made Coach Kei proud, as well as all parents watching the race, they showed the strongest and steadiest of strokes, passed not only crews in the same race but also those in the preceding race, placing second and taking home the silver medal. Way to Go!!!

CJC Novice Boys 8+ finished 5th, they showed strong strokes and managed to hold archrival Tulsa Junior behind.

Since they did not have a double race for Men’s Junior, our kids had to compete against more experienced college and club rowers. Our double crew had a little problem of steering and lost a certain amount of time for not taking the shortest path, nonetheless they finished 16th out of 20 crews, beating CSU crews again.

The Mens Junior 1x was known to be tough to us beforehand because our rowers had to race in a training boat, which is wider and much slower than racing singles. Even though, Hamilton finished 9th out of 11 crews and Sean flipped his boat but showed courage to get back in and finish the race!!

2007 Central District Championship in Oklahoma City held on October 14th and 15th.

Where else but the Head of the Oklahoma can you watch the US National Team race the top crews around the world, and pet a skunk on the same day? Oklahoma City rolled out an elaborate red carpet on this weekend, for two days of fun racing. The wind was, well, awful. But the racing was exciting and the regatta was definitely a unique, valuable experience.

Colorado Junior Crew Results:

Colorado Junior Crew women had an extremely successful weekend at this year's Head of Oklahoma. The girls raced in three events placing in the top 3 in all of them. In the Girls Youth 8+ CJC placed 3rd. In the Girls Novice Youth 4+ CJC placed 2nd. In the Girls Youth 4+ CJC placed 1st and 7th. This is the most successful regatta on the CJC record and we plan to continue to build on our success in the Frostbite Regatta in Wichita.
